We are a team of professionally trained unpaid volunteers on call 24/7, 365 days a year to assist Wiltshire Police in searching for and rescuing vulnerable, missing people. We receive no statutory or government funding and rely totally on donations to return missing people to their loved ones.

Support Our Coast-to-Coast Panama Jungle Expedition for Wiltshire Search & Rescue (WILSAR)

This April I’ll be part of a three man team with two serving Royal Marines as the expedition medic. We’ll be taking on a grueling coast-to-coast journey via the Camino Real trail across the dense jungles of Panama. Battling extreme humidity, river crossings, and unforgiving terrain, we’re pushing our limits to raise vital funds for Wiltshire Search & Rescue (WILSAR)

Your support will help provide essential equipment, training, and resources to WILSAR. WILSAR are on call 24 hours a day, 365 days a year and are trained to operate across all types of terrain from the most remote areas of Salisbury Plain through to urban centres and around water.

Based locally, the team remains available to assist the emergency services at all times and WILSAR volunteers are trained to the UK Lowland Rescue National Standards and fulfil the same role as Mountain Rescue, Coastguard Rescue and the RNLI.

The expedition is entirely self funded so every donation will go directly to WILSAR and bring us closer to our goal—please help us make a difference!
